OKI ES4193dn Error 430: Memory Overflow Fix
OKI ES4193dn error 430 frequently occurs when the printer's data processing system becomes overwhelmed. If you wonder why does my OKI ES4193dn show error 430, it is usually because the document file size exceeds the available RAM. This high-performance printer requires efficient data management to prevent processing bottlenecks.

Common causes
- 1Buffer Overflow: File size is too large for current RAM allocation.
- 2High DPI Settings: Printing at unnecessary resolution levels.
- 3Driver Conflicts: Outdated drivers causing inefficient data spooling.
- 4Faulty RAM: Physical chip failure on the logic board.
Solutions
Quick Diagnosis
Error 430 appears when you send high-resolution graphics or massive PDF files. If the printer freezes during the 'Processing' stage, it is failing to allocate enough memory to render the pages.Step-by-step Solution
- Cancel Print Jobs: Clear the print queue on your computer to stop the printer from trying to process pending data.
- Power Cycle: Turn off the printer and unplug it for one minute to clear the RAM cache.
- Adjust Driver: Set print resolution to 600 dpi instead of 1200 dpi in your print preferences.
- Segment Documents: Send long documents in smaller chunks rather than a single large file.
Prevention and Maintenance
Consider a memory module upgrade if you regularly print graphic-heavy documents. Regular firmware updates can optimize how the printer manages its internal buffer memory.When to Call a Technician
If the error persists even with simple text files, the internal memory chip on the system board may have developed a hardware defect.Equipment Technical Data
- Technology: Digital LED
- Print Speed: 47 ppm
- Connectivity: USB, Gigabit Ethernet
- Base Memory: 512MB (expandable)
- Compatible Consumables: 458071xx series
- Recommended Use: High-volume offices
